  • Now called Colockum Pass Road, I begin in Ellensburg and travel over Colockum pass and look for the old stage halfway station. Though I had intended to camp near the pass, the presence of cattle meant there would be lots of flies, so I moved on. Then I start down towards to Wenatchee before heading off the wagon road and into the desert for an overnight camp. In the morning I finish the final few miles to Wenatchee.
